20 definitions found

  • require — v. (Obsolete) To ask (someone) for something; to request. — v. To demand, to insist upon (having); to call for authoritatively. — v. Naturally to demand (something) as indispensable; to need…
  • required — v. Simple past tense and past participle of require. — adj. Necessary; obligatory; mandatory.
  • requirer — n. A person who requires.
  • requires — v. Third-person singular simple present indicative form of require.
  • requirers — n. Plural of requirer.
  • requirest — v. (Archaic) second-person singular simple present form of require.
  • requireth — v. (Archaic) third-person singular simple present form of require.
  • requirement — n. A necessity or prerequisite; something required or obligatory… — n. Something asked. — n. (Engineering, computing) A statement (in domain specific terms)…
  • requirements — n. Plural of requirement.
  • require␣improvement — v. (Stative, UK, meiosis) To be in a state of failing. — v. Used other than figuratively or idiomatically: see require, improvement.
  • required␣improvement — v. Simple past tense and past participle of require improvement.
  • requires␣improvement — v. Third-person singular simple present indicative form of require improvement.
  • requirements␣contract — n. (Law) An agreement in which in which one party agrees to supply…
  • requirements␣contracts — n. Plural of requirements contract.
